html{
	background-color:#FFFFFF;
}
body{
	text-align: center;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	color: #16411D;
	background-color:#FFFFFF;
}	
table, td, p, span, .textenormal, .txtNormal{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#16411D;
} 
#main {
	background-image:url(images/interface/pixfond_interne.gif); 
	background-repeat:repeat-y;
	text-align: left;
 	margin-right: auto;
  	margin-left: auto;
    position: relative;
    width: 842px; 
	height: auto; 
	visibility: visible; 
	display: block;
}
.textemenuacc {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#FFFFFF;
	text-decoration: none;
}
.textemenuhover {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#FFFFFF;
	text-decoration: none;
}
.textepied {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#999999;
	text-decoration: none;
}
.titredetail {
    font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 16px;
	color: #OOOOOO;
	text-decoration: none;
	font-weight: bold;
}
.titre, .txttitr, .txtJaune {
    font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#OOOOOO;
	text-decoration: none;
	font-weight: bold;
}
.textebandeau {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#999999;
	text-decoration: none;
	font-weight: bold;
}
.textemenu, .txtMenu {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
	text-decoration: none;
	font-weight:bold;
} 
.textemenu2 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#F9F7CE;
	text-decoration: none;
	white-space: nowrap;
}
a:hover {
	color: #FFFFFF;
	text-decoration: none;
	font-weight:bold;
} 
.textemenu a:active, .textemenu2 a:active{
	color: #FFFFFF;
	text-decoration: none;
	font-weight:bold;
}
.int{
	font-size: 12px;
	line-height: 130%;
	padding:0 20px 0 20px;
	text-align: justify;
}
.int_small{
	line-height: 130%;
	padding:0 20px 0 20px;
	text-align: justify;
	font-size: 10px;
}
.int_small2{
	line-height: 130%;
	padding:0 20px 0 20px;
	text-align: right;
	font-size: 9px;
	font-weight: bold;
}
.bdr {
	border: 1px solid #999999;
}
.color {
	color: #666666;
	text-decoration: none;
}
.ref {
	color: #000000;
	text-decoration: none;
}
.ref2 {
	color: #000000;
	font-weight:bold;
	font-size:14px;
	text-decoration: none;
}
#tabtest{
background-color:#FFFFFF
}
.txtNormalIMPR {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
} .txtJauneIMPR {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000000;
	font-weight: bold;
	text-decoration: none;
}
.page{clear:both; float:left; width:600px;text-align:center;font-size:8px;}
.page a{color:#0B3F1B;font-size:8px;}
.page a:hover{font-weight:normal;}
.bordure{float:left;clear:both;height:2px; background:#0B3F1B;width:600px;margin:5px 0;}

#Infos{width:180px;margin:10px 0;padding:5px;float:left;display:inline}

#DPED{width:180px;padding:0;background:#fff;float:left;}
#ValDPE{width:180px;height:180px;position:relative}
#ValDPE .valeur{position:absolute;right:0;color:#000;padding:0 2px}

#CO2{width:180px;padding:0 10px 0 20px;background:#fff;float:left;}
#ValCO2{width:180px;height:180px;position:relative}
#ValCO2 .valeur{position:absolute;right:0;color:#000;padding:0 2px}
